Bairampur is a Rural village located in Bongaon, North-24-parganas, West-bengal.
The total population of Bairampur is 1,684.
Bairampur village comprises 403 households.
The literacy rate in Bairampur is 84%. Among the literate population of 1,295, there are 683 literate males and 612 literate females.
In Bairampur, there are 838 males and 846 females, with a sex ratio of 1010 females per 1000 males.
There are 142 children (8.4% of population), comprising 60 boys and 82 girls.
The total number of workers in Bairampur is 526, with 453 main workers and 73 marginal workers.
In Bairampur, there are 700 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(344 males, 356 females) and 6 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(2 males, 4 females).
Bairampur is located in West-bengal state, North-24-parganas district, and falls under Bongaon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 322617 and LGD code is 322617.
